RA Foreign Minister Ararat Mirzoyan's phone conversation with Iceland's Foreign Minister Þórdís Kolbrún Reykfjörð Gylfadóttir

On January 27, the Minister of Foreign Affairs of the Republic of Armenia Ararat Mirzoyan had a telephone conversation with the Minister of Foreign Affairs of Iceland Þórdís Kolbrún Reykfjörð Gylfadóttir.

Minister Mirzoyan congratulated his colleague on assuming the chairmanship of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Europe.

During the telephone conversation, reference was made to the humanitarian situation in Nagorno-Karabakh due to the blocking of the Lachin Corridor by Azerbaijan. Ararat Mirzoyan highly appreciated the clear position expressed by Iceland's Foreign Minister, as the chairman of the Committee of Ministers of the Council of Ministers, regarding the blocking of the Lachin Corridor.

Taking into account the day-by-day worsening situation, the Armenian side emphasized the international fact-finding mission to Nagorno-Karabakh and Lachin Corridor in order to assess the humanitarian situation on the ground.

The parties also discussed issues related to the deepening and expansion of Armenia-Iceland bilateral cooperation.
